Letters from Douglas Hyde to Eoin Mac Neill, mainly in Irish, regarding the 'Irisleabhair' (Gaelic Journal) and the Gaelic League, also includes a letter from T[imothy]D[aniel] Sullivan to Douglas Hyde discussing an interview with "Mr. Clay" regarding the "Mullin Bequest", and additionally includes translations and notes on philosophy and literature,

1896 Feb. 02- Dec. 09.

Summary:Postcard sent from Douglas Hyde to Eoin MacNeill mentions getting a letter to "Padraig" in New York at "232 Earl 11th St" by way of "de Norradh" [Tomás D. De Norradh?]. Item MS 10,874/6/9 has been damaged by water, making part of letter illegible.
